1. Humboldt University of Berlin Times World University Ranking: 67th 33,000 students – 17% international students

2. Charité – University of Medicine Berlin Times World University Ranking: 90th 7,000 students – 19% international students

3. Free University of Berlin Times World University Ranking: 104th 35,000 students – 21% international students

4. Technical University of Berlin Times World University Ranking: 131st 22,500 students – 22% international students

TRANSPORTATION NEW AIRPORT MAP - To accommodate Berlin’s growing number of international Tegel visitors and residents, the city is building an impressive new airport which is set to only increase the city’s profile and appeal.

Due to open in October 2020, the Berlin Brandenburg Airport will be one of the 15 busiest airports in Europe, seeing 34 million passengers annually. DEMAND SALES AND RENTAL MARKET - - A booming economy and continued population growth remain the primary demand drivers of the Berlin housing market. Between 2006-2017 Berlin's population grew by over 360,000 and is forecast to rise by another 200,000 by 2030. 12.5% 7.1% 1.1%

The profoundly low levels of supply and increasingly high levels of demand have put pressure on Berlin's sales and rental markets, which both have seen consistent growth in recent years.

INTERNATIONAL COMPARISON - SUPPLY Home to one of Europe's lowest home ownership rates at 15%, Berlin housing market is also vastly more affordable than - other major cities. In the French capital, for instance, a similar purchase price would equate to approximately 50% less floor Berlin's construction activity has been slow to react to the space, demonstrating the attractive future growth potential city's sharp population growth. This has led to the housing in Berlin's market. market being structurally undersupplied, with only 15,670 apartments completed in 2017 and an increasing backlog of at least 84,000 units.

The Secretary of State for Construction and Housing estimates that the city requires 20,000 units to be completed per annum, up to 2030, in order to meet the demand.
